Garlic Yellow is a unique green vegetable that develops from the nutrients stored within garlic bulbs, cultivated in complete darkness. It doesn't require fertilization and is known for its rich nutritional value and health benefits. The following are detailed cultivation techniques to help you grow Garlic Yellow successfully.
First, preparing the growing bed:
1. **Indoor Cultivation Beds**: Set up framed beds with a width of 1.2–1.5 meters, length of 2.5–3 meters, and height of 1.7 meters, arranged in four layers. The bottom layer is covered with 6 cm of sand or loam, while the upper three layers are made from reeds or branches. Cover the entire structure with plastic film or waterproof felt to prevent water seepage. Surround the bed with bricks or boards and add another 6 cm of sand or loam on top for stability and drainage.
2. **Plastic Greenhouse Cultivation**: Construct a semi-underground greenhouse that is 4–6 meters wide, 1.5 meters high, and 20–30 meters long. Dig the base 30 cm deep and build mounds around it. Cover the bed with 6 cm of fine sand or loam to retain heat. Place a 20 cm layer of straw on top to block light, and cover with plastic film to protect against rain and maintain moisture levels.
Second, selecting the right garlic variety: Choose fast-growing varieties such as Purple Skin Garlic, Zigong Garlic, or Four-Clove Garlic. These varieties produce robust, uniform, and high-yield Garlic Yellow with strong disease resistance and cold tolerance.
Third, preparing the garlic seeds: Garlic bulbs have a dormancy period, so it's essential to break this before planting. Remove the outer skin, the base plate, and some of the cloves to enhance moisture absorption and gas exchange. Soak the bulbs in fresh water for 24 hours before planting to speed up germination.
Fourth, sowing the garlic: In protected environments like greenhouses or indoors, plant the garlic as densely as possible to maximize space and yield. Arrange the bulbs in rows without gaps. If the bulbs are small, split them in half and place them directly into the bed. Plant approximately 15–20 kg of garlic per square meter. Ensure the tops are even, use a wooden board to press them down, cover with 3–4 cm of fine soil, and water thoroughly. Place plastic film over the bed to increase temperature and moisture, and remove the film once the sprouts appear.
Fifth, managing temperature: In indoor setups, use a stove to maintain warmth if temperatures drop. Before planting, keep daytime temperatures at 25°C and nighttime temperatures between 18–20°C to encourage early growth. After sprouting, adjust the temperature to 18–20°C during the day and 14–18°C at night when the seedlings reach 26 cm. Four to five days before harvest, lower the temperature to around 12°C to improve quality.
Sixth, managing moisture: In indoor settings, mist the plants every 3–4 days. In greenhouses, watering is usually unnecessary unless the temperature becomes too high, in which case the bed should be dried 1–2 times. Use warm groundwater instead of cold river water. Every seven days, spray a solution of 0.1% potassium dihydrogen phosphate or 0.2–0.3% urea. Stop watering 3–4 days before harvesting.
Seventh, harvesting: Under ideal temperature and humidity conditions, Garlic Yellow can be harvested 15–20 days after planting, when the plants reach 30–40 cm in height. Each kilogram of garlic can yield 0.6–0.8 kg of Garlic Yellow. A second harvest can be done after another 15–20 days, with 2–3 total harvests possible. However, the yield decreases with each subsequent harvest, with the second harvest being 60–70% of the first, and the third being even less. On average, you can expect 1.2–1.5 kg of Garlic Yellow per kilogram of garlic planted. After two harvests, it's best to replant the remaining bulbs separately for better results.
